Taxonomic Classification

Rank Early Medick Northern Hog-badger
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Fabales (Legumes & Allies) Carnivora (Carnivorans)
Family Fabaceae Mustelidae (Weasels & Otters)
Genus Medicago Arctonyx
Species Medicago praecox Arctonyx albogularis
